66ae665d6c5ce0c9d4c72a0b85d51da12209068a4f9ab46a369212d41a02f189

1189569 (438130 blocks ago)

⏴ Block 1189568 (57f205f5...261) | Block 1189570 ⏵ | Latest block ⏭

Metadata

19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details